BioCell Technology is a research, product development, branding, and marketing company that manufactures innovative, science-based ingredients that have applications in dietary supplements, functional foods and cosmetics. The company licenses its branded ingredients to leading consumer packaged goods companies for use in their finished products.

BioCell Collagen®​ is a clinically tested branded dietary ingredient that promotes active joints, youthful-looking skin, and healthy connective tissues. BioCell Collagen®​ is a clinically studied hydrolyzed chicken sternal cartilage extract ingredient comprised of a complex matrix of primarily collagen type II peptides, chondroitin sulfate and hyaluronic acid. It has been the subject of numerous human clinical trials, including trials on safety, efficacy, and bioavailability. It is self-affirmed GRAS (Generally Recognized As Safe), non-GMO and free of gluten, soy, shellfish, fish, egg, milk, peanuts & sugar. BioCell Collagen®​ is made exclusively in the USA and Germany.
